Sophia Laing, wife of gospel Dancehall icon Lt. Stitchie, shared an emotional update on his condition during a London fundraiser on the “Lt. Stitchie Road to Recovery” UK tour.
She said the DJ, who suffered a major stroke in 2024, remains unable to speak fully but is showing gradual improvement through daily therapy.
Laing highlighted small milestones, including his ability to respond with sounds and maintain balance in his wheelchair.
She also noted the heavy financial burden of his care, with monthly expenses exceeding half a million dollars.
Organisers reported strong and growing community support as the UK benefit tour continues.
